Screenwriters Ted Elliot, Terry Rossio; Sony Pictures Vice-Chair Highlight July Media Events

Ted Elliot & Terry Rossio, writers of the box office hits "Shrek," "Shrek 2," cover the topic of "Box Office Hits" July 15 at the Westwood-LA Borders store. And on July 19, Yair Landau, vice-chair of Sony Pictures Entertainment and President of Sony Pictures Digital, delivers the keynote address at the 2004 Interactive Entertainment Merchants Association (IEMA) Executive Summit.

Other media and entertainment industry highlights for the month include the NashCamp Songwriting Camp taking place in Cumberland Furnace, Tennessee, July 5-9; the Academy of Television Arts & Sciences Foundation "Television Night at the Hollywood Bowl II" on July 9 in LA; Digital Video Expo East Conference, happening at Jacob Javits Convention Center, July 14-16; the Emmy Nominations Announcement in North Hollywood, July 15; Drew Barrymore and Charlize Theron hosting the Los Angeles Free Clinic's seventh annual "Extravaganza for the Senses" wine and food event fundraiser on July 17 in Century City; the "NAB Executive Development Seminar for Radio Broadcasters" taking place at Georgetown University, from July 22-24; Wolfgang Puck and Barbara Lazaroff gathering renowned chefs from Los Angeles' top restaurants to create their finest culinary delights with tastings from the top wineries in California, in a July 25 event to benefit the American Cancer Society.

Shortly after buying the MP3.com domain name and announcing that its sprawling music archive would close, CNET Networks said recently it will start its own free service in early 2004 for independent musicians online. At the peak of the Internet boom, several sites, including MP3.com, Riffage.com and Garageband.com, offered huge, free database and distribution services for musicians who wanted to make their music available online. MP3.com’s existing database, which contains more than 1 million songs, largely from unsigned and independent musicians, was shut down as of December 2. (more...)

A Fox Reality TV combined casting party and audition session will be held December 4 in the VIP Room at Barfly, 8730 W. Sunset Blvd. (west of La Cienega) West Hollywood, CA 90069. The Fox open casting call will run from 7:30 pm to 10 pm. It will be co-hosted by Planet Shark Productions, FreMantle Media, 12 Cylinders Entertainment, and Violet Levi Productions. At this open call from the people who brought you American Idol with Ryan Seacrest, Fox casting agents will be in the house casting live-in couples for the new reality show: ‘The Complex’ (working title). Fox is seeking couples with a flair for style, eye for detail and the know-how of what it takes for the best in home improvement. (more. . . )
